What is Video Download Lifestyle?
Video download lifestyle refers to the practice of downloading video content from the internet onto personal devices for offline viewing. This trend has gained immense popularity in recent years, driven by the widespread availability of high-speed internet, the proliferation of mobile devices, and the increasing demand for on-demand entertainment. With video downloading, users can access their favorite movies, TV shows, music videos, and other video content anywhere, anytime, without relying on a stable internet connection.

The Rise of the Offline Entertainment Era
The modern entertainment enthusiast no longer waits for a signal. Whether you are commuting through underground tunnels, flying across the ocean, or camping in a remote forest, the video download lifestyle ensures that your favorite stories travel with you. This shift has been driven by the integration of "Download" buttons on major platforms like Netflix, YouTube Premium, and Disney+.
Choosing to download content is a proactive way to curate your environment. It removes the anxiety of "buffering" and the frustration of hit-or-miss public Wi-Fi. By taking control of when and where you watch, you transform dead time into high-quality leisure. Efficiency Meets Leisure: The Benefits of Downloading
Adopting a video download lifestyle offers several practical advantages that improve both your tech experience and your quality of life:
Data Conservation: High-definition streaming eats through mobile data plans rapidly. Downloading over home Wi-Fi saves your cellular data for essential tasks.
Battery Longevity: Streaming requires your device to maintain a constant network connection, draining battery life. Playing a local file is significantly more energy-efficient.
Zero Latency: Nothing breaks the immersion of a cinematic masterpiece like a loading circle. Offline files provide smooth, uninterrupted playback.
Ad-Free Experience: Many download services strip away the mid-roll interruptions common in free streaming versions, allowing for a pure narrative experience. Integrating Video into Your Lifestyle
The "lifestyle" aspect of video downloading is about enhancing your daily habits. Here is how people are integrating offline video into their world: 1. The Power Commuter
For the urban professional, a 45-minute train ride is the perfect window for a documentary or two episodes of a sitcom. By downloading content the night before, the commute becomes a private cinema session rather than a chore. 2. The Wellness Enthusiast
Many use downloaded videos to fuel their fitness journeys. Offline access to workout tutorials or yoga sessions means you can exercise in a park or a basement gym where the internet connection might be weak or non-existent. 3. The Modern Parent
For parents, the download feature is a lifesaver. Having a library of educational shows or animated movies ready on a tablet can turn a stressful car ride or a long wait at the doctor’s office into a manageable, entertaining experience for children. The Future of Entertainment is Portable

The Shift to Offline: Video Downloading as a Modern Lifestyle Choice
In an era defined by the "always-on" nature of streaming, the deliberate act of downloading video content has evolved from a technical necessity into a significant lifestyle and entertainment choice. While streaming services like Netflix and YouTube dominate daily media consumption, the practice of maintaining an offline library reflects a deeper desire for autonomy, intentionality, and a specialized form of entertainment experience. The Autonomy of the Offline Library
The primary appeal of the video-downloading lifestyle is the reclamation of control over one's media. Streaming platforms operate on a model of "digital feudalism," where content can disappear overnight due to licensing shifts or regional restrictions. By downloading and storing videos—whether movies, documentaries, or long-form video essays—users create a permanent, personal archive that is immune to the whims of corporate contracts. This shift from "access" to "ownership" provides a sense of security and continuity in a volatile digital landscape. Intentionality vs. The Infinite Scroll
The modern entertainment experience is often marred by "choice paralysis," where the sheer volume of available content leads to a lack of full appreciation. The downloading lifestyle counters this by introducing a layer of friction. Choosing to download a specific video requires a commitment of time and storage space, forcing the consumer to be more selective. This intentionality often results in a more focused and meaningful viewing experience, as the downloaded file represents a curated choice rather than a passive reaction to an algorithm's suggestion. The fragmentation of streaming libraries (content moving between Disney+, Max, Paramount+, etc.) has created anxiety. Users download content not just to watch later, but to possess it temporarily before it disappears. The download becomes a hedge against corporate licensing decisions.
Adopting this lifestyle requires strategy, not just storage space. Here is a weekly routine for the modern downloader:
Sunday (The Prep Day): Connect to fast home Wi-Fi. Scan your week ahead. Do you have a train commute? A flight? Download 5-10 hours of content across different genres (e.g., one movie, three sitcom episodes, two podcasts).
The Storage Rule: Adopt the "70/30 Rule." Keep your device 70% full for active media, leaving 30% free for system performance and surprise downloads.
The Cleanse: Every Friday, delete everything you didn't watch. If you didn't touch it in 5 days, you likely won't. This prevents digital hoarding.
Despite 5G expansion, connectivity remains unreliable in commuter tunnels, underground transport, rural areas, and air travel. The download lifestyle transforms dead zones into "cinema spaces." For commuters, a downloaded episode ensures a guaranteed 45-minute escape, free from buffering or signal loss.
